Do you need distilled water for CPAP therapy?

Distilled water is recommended for CPAP machines for several reasons related to the maintenance and performance of the device, as well as the health of the user: Purity: Distilled water is free from minerals and impurities found in tap water. These minerals can deposit inside the CPAP machine's humidifier chamber and lead to scale buildup, potentially damaging the machine over time. Prevents Mineral Deposits: The use of distilled water prevents the formation of mineral deposits in the humidifier tank. These deposits can be difficult to clean and might shorten the lifespan of the humidifier component. Health Reasons: Using distilled water reduces the risk of inhaling any contaminants or minerals that could be present in tap water. While most tap water is safe to drink, it can contain levels of minerals, bacteria, or other substances that, when aerosolized and inhaled through the CPAP machine, could pose health risks or cause irritation to the respiratory system. Machine Efficiency: Keeping the CPAP machine clean and free from mineral buildup ensures it runs efficiently and effectively. This means the user gets the full therapeutic benefit of the treatment without unnecessary interruptions or maintenance issues. Manufacturer's Recommendations: Most CPAP manufacturers recommend the use of distilled water to extend the life of the device.
